19th Century Terracotta Hand Painted Indian Seated Figure

A superb example of a late 19th Century hand painted Indian terracotta seat male figure statue. Detailed in religious attire with prayer hat and salwar clothing (loose fitted cotton traditional Indian wear). Of well-proportioned form and in overall good condition considering its age.

Size in inches approx.: H 6.5” x W 3” x D 3”

Origin: India

Date: 1880 - 1900

Material: Terracotta

Condition: Fair

This item is aged naturally, a deep patination across all its surface as shown, without breaks, cracks, or loss. Some repainted areas including the platform base.
